Course Goal / Objective

Comprehension of general operating principles of automotive air conditioning (A/C) systems and implementation of required service procedure in order to intervene these systems

Course Content

Automotive A/C systems, refrigeration cycle components, control circuit components, air distribution system, service applications and troubleshooting.

Week Plan

Week Topic Preparation Methods
1 Introduction to automotive air conditioning, Lecturing, practice Reading related chapter
2 Operating principles and system components, Lecturing, practice Reading related chapter
3 Refrigeration cycle components, Lecturing, practice Reading related chapter
4 Compressor, condenser, Lecturing, practice Reading related chapter
5 Expansion device, evaporator and accessories, Lecturing, practice Reading related chapter
6 Components of control circuit, Lecturing, practice Reading related chapter
7 Temperature and fan control circuit, Lecturing, practice Reading related chapter
8 Mid-Term Exam Reading related chapter
9 Pressure safety control and air distribution system controllers. Lecturing, practice Reading related chapter
10 Supply and return grills, Lecturing, practice Reading related chapter
11 Automotive air conditioning applications, Lecturing, practice Reading related chapter
12 Trains, buses, reefer containers, Lecturing, practice Reading related chapter
13 Service procedures and troubleshooting, Lecturing, practice Reading related chapter
14 Service procedures and troubleshooting, Lecturing, practice Reading related chapter
15 Service procedures and troubleshooting, Lecturing, practice Reading related chapter
